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Bow On Wreath coloring page?
1. **Staying Within Lines**: The thick outlines help, but younger children might still struggle to stay within them. Practice makes perfect! Use a smaller coloring tool for detailed areas to help.
2. **Color Mixing**: Combining colors can be tricky. Children may want to mix shades to create depth. It’s a fun challenge, but they must be careful not to muddy colors together.
3. **Choosing Colors**: Deciding which colors to use for both the wreath and bow can take time. Encourage kids to think creatively about colors that represent their feelings or the season.
4. **Shading Techniques**: Adding shading can enhance the design, yet it might be difficult for younger children. Teach them simple techniques like coloring darker at the edges and lighter in the center.
5. **Pattern Creation**: Kids can add patterns on the bow or wreath, but this can be a complicated task. Encourage creativity and let them explore different designs!
Benefits of coloring books: Advantages of drawing Bow On Wreath coloring page
Coloring this wreath with a bow provides many benefits. It enhances creativity as children choose their colors and patterns. This activity also improves fine motor skills, which are crucial for writing and other tasks. As they focus on staying within the lines, they develop hand-eye coordination. Additionally, coloring is a relaxing activity that helps reduce stress and anxiety. It allows children to express their emotions through art, making it a great outlet for feelings. Finally, completing a coloring page gives a sense of achievement, boosting self-esteem.
